How it works

  1. You send a request

    Choose which stage of work to check and give the address. Four questions in Telegram.

  2. An operator comes and films the site

    Filming follows a fixed protocol — walls, floors, ceilings, corners, joints, utility inlets. You don't need to explain anything.

  3. The expert reviews the footage and writes the report

    In one to two days: what was done right, what to improve, what to fix — and the key answer: can this stage be accepted or not.

  4. You show it to the builders

    The conversation is about specific places and standards, not someone's opinion. That's hard to argue with.

What we inspect

Handover from the developer

The apartment before you sign the acceptance certificate.

Renovation, stage by stage

Wiring, plumbing, waterproofing, screed, plaster, underfloor heating, tiling, partitions.

Private house

Foundation, roof, building services.

One more thing we consider important: we don't label everything “critical”. One crack is not another — size, location and the stage of work all matter. The report gives you an assessment, not a label: is this within the standard or not, and what to do about it.

Questions

Can't I just take photos and ask ChatGPT?

You can, and some people do. But you need to know what to photograph, how to ask and how to read the answer — and no one carries responsibility for the conclusion. Here the report is written by a forensic expert who answers for it personally.

What if the builders disagree?

Disputed points are discussed with references to building standards rather than opinions — that is hard to argue with, and it usually ends the conversation faster than a week of messages. And if it goes further, the same report can be prepared for court.

Is the report an official document?

After the inspection you get a specialist's report — enough to present to the builders. If you need a document for court, the same expert will prepare a full forensic report: he is a forensic expert in construction.
